Izinhlobo Zezinsika Zokusika Ingilazi Nezicelo Zazo

Ukukhetha i-blade kunqunywa kakhulu ukusetshenziswa okuthile, uhlobo lwengilazi, kanye nokunemba okudingekayo. Izigaba eziyinhloko zifaka:

  • Ama-Diamond Blades: Lawa ayindlela evelele yokusika ingilazi. Ama-diamond blades afakwe ngogesi anesingqimba esisodwa sezinhlayiya zedayimane eziboshwe emaphethelweni, enikeza isenzo esibukhali kakhulu nesishesha esifanelekile ezinhlotsheni eziningi zengilazi. Ngezinhlelo zokusebenza ezidinga kakhulu, njengasekukhiqizweni kwezibonisi ze-elekthronikhi ezisebenza ngobuningi obukhulu, kusetshenziswa ama-diamond刀轮 (amasondo ommese wedayimane). Lawa angaklanywa ngamazinyo amancane esikalini esincane kakhulu—amanye amancane njenge-micron eyodwa ngokunemba kwama-±100 nanometers—okuqinisekisa ukusika okuhlanzekile, okulawulwayo ngaphandle komonakalo omkhulu ebusweni bengilazi.
  • Ama-Hard Metal/Alloy Blades: Ngokuvamile enziwa ngama-hard alloys e-tungsten-cobalt-titanium, lawa ma-blades ayisisombululo esingabizi kakhulu nesithembekile kakhulu sokusika ingilazi evamile neyezimboni. Avame ukutholakala ezitsheni zokusika ze-T ezisetshenziswa ngesandla kanye nemishini ezenzakalelayo yokusika ingilazi entantayo, ingilazi enephethini, kanye namathayili. Imikhiqizo ivame ukuthola izinto zekhwalithi ephezulu emazweni afana neJapan neSouth Korea ukuqinisekisa ukuthi isikhathi senkonzo sihlala isikhathi eside.
  • Ama-Ultrasonic Diamond Composite Blades: Amelela ukugxuma okukhulu kwezobuchwepheshe, la ma-blades ahlanganisa ukudlidliza kwe-ultrasonic nomphetho wedayimane. Uhlelo luhlanganisa ijeneretha ye-ultrasonic, i-transducer, kanye nenduku yokuguqula i-amplitude ekhulisa ukudlidliza. I-blade ishaya ingilazi, bese ukudlidliza kwe-ultrasonic kusakazeka ngomugqa wamaphuzu, okwenza ingilazi iqhekezeke. Lokhu kuphumela emkhawulweni obushelelezi futhi kunciphisa kakhulu izinga lemikhiqizo enephutha.

Izici Eziyinhloko Zobuchwepheshe

Izinsika zesimanje zokusika ingilazi zihlanganisa ubunjiniyela obusezingeni eliphezulu ukuze kufezwe ukusebenza okungenakuqhathaniswa.

  • Ukucutshungulwa Kwe-Micro-Nano Laser: Abakhiqizi abathuthukile basebenzisa ubuchwepheshe be-laser ukudala amazinyo amancane ahambisanayo futhi asatshalaliswa ngokulinganayo kudayimane. Leli zinga lokunemba livumela ukulawula okuphezulu (indawo yokuphuka kwecala) kanye (nokujula kokuqhekeka kwe-longitudinal), okubalulekile ekuqhekekeni kwengilazi ngokuhlanzekile ngaphandle kokulimala kobuso.
  • I-Specialized Edge Geometry: Ukwakheka komphetho we-blade kubalulekile. Amanye ama-blade ezinto eziqinile anomphetho ohlanganisiwe one-main (i-main cleavage angle) engu-20-40° ukuze aqine kanye ne-secondary engu-5-18° ukuze anqunywe kahle, okuthuthukisa kakhulu ukuqina kanye nekhwalithi yokunqunywa uma kuqhathaniswa nemiklamo ye-single angle.
  • Ubunjiniyela Bokuhlela Ngokuqondile: Emishinini yokusika ezenzakalelayo yezibonisi ezifana ne-TFT ne-OLED, ama-blade ayingxenye yesistimu enembile kakhulu. Lezi zinhlelo zinokulawula kwedijithali kokujula kokusika kanye nengcindezi (ngokunembile njenge-0.001MPa), ukubeka ithuluzi ngokuzenzakalelayo, kanye nekhono lokusebenzisa izinto ezahlukene zama-blade—i-alloy, i-composite, noma idayimane—kwemisebenzi ethile.

Izinzuzo Zokusebenzisa I-Blade Efanele

Ukukhetha i-blade efanele kuletha izinzuzo ezibonakalayo kuyo yonke inqubo yokukhiqiza.

  • Ikhwalithi Ekhethekile Yokusika: Inzuzo eyinhloko ukuqeda okungenaphutha. Ama-blade asezingeni eliphezulu anciphisa ukuqhekeka, adale umonakalo omncane ohlangothini, futhi avumela ukulawulwa okunembile komugqa wokuqhekeka, okuholela ekuqhekekeni okuphelele kanye nomphetho obushelelezi odinga ukucutshungulwa okuncane ngemuva kokucubungula.
  • Impilo Yesevisi Eyeluliwe Kakhulu: Ama-blade e-premium ahlala isikhathi eside kakhulu. I-blade eqinile ye-alloy yezinga eliphezulu ingahlala isikhathi eside kune-blade ejwayelekile ngezikhathi ezintathu kuya kweziyisithupha, inqume amamitha angu-30,000 kuya ku-60,000 aqondile. Ama-blade e-ceramic angahlala isikhathi eside ngokuphindwe kayi-11 kune-blade yensimbi ejwayelekile, okunciphisa imvamisa yokushintsha kanye nokuchitha.
  • Ukwanda Kokusebenza Kokukhiqiza: Ukuqina nokusebenza kahle kuhumusha ngokuqondile ekukhiqizeni okuphezulu. Ama-blade athuthukisiwe angakhuphula ukusebenza kahle kokusika ngokuphindwe ka-5 kuya ku-10 uma kuqhathaniswa namathuluzi ajwayelekile. Kuzilungiselelo ezizenzakalelayo, avumela isivinini sokusika izingcezu ezifika ku-15,000 ngehora kwizibonisi.
  • Izindleko Zokusebenza Ezincishisiwe: Nakuba ukutshalwa kwezimali kokuqala kungaba phezulu, ukonga kwesikhathi eside kukhulu. Isikhathi eside sokuphila sisho ukusetshenziswa okuphansi kwe-blade, kuyilapho ukunemba okuphezulu kanye nokuphuka okuncane kunciphisa ukuchithwa kwezinto kanye nesikhathi sokungasebenzi.

Ukukhetha I-Blade Efanele: Umhlahlandlela Osheshayo

  • Kwenziwe Ngesandla Nengilazi Ejwayelekile: Izicucu zokucindezela zohlobo lwe-T noma izicucu ze-roller ezinama-hard alloy blades zilungele kakhulu. Zinikeza ukuguquguquka kobukhulu obusukela ku-1mm kuya ku-25mm futhi zilungele amashidi engilazi, amashubhu, namathayela.
  • Ukusika Okukhulu Kwezimboni: Ama-blade edayimane afakwe ngogesi ayindlela engcono kakhulu yokuqina kwawo kanye nesivinini sokusika esisheshayo emigqeni yokukhiqiza.
  • Ngengilazi Encane Kakhulu Neye-elekthronikhi (TFT, LCD): Ama-blade edayimane aqondile noma ahlanganisiwe edayimane acwebezelayo abalulekile. Ahlinzeka ngokunemba kwezinga le-nanometer kanye nokuqhekeka okuhlanzekile, okulawulwayo okudingekayo ezintweni ezibuthakathaka nezinenani eliphezulu.
